The Bush Terminal Piers Park - 50th St Entrance is located at 5001 1st Ave, Brooklyn, NY 11232, USA. This entrance provides a direct and convenient gateway into the larger Bush Terminal Piers Park, which stretches along the waterfront in Brooklyn's Sunset Park neighborhood. Its strategic position off 1st Avenue offers excellent accessibility, particularly for those arriving by car, as it is noted for having "enough parking," a significant advantage in a city where parking can often be a challenge. The park's proximity to the Belt Parkway (Shore Road) also makes it relatively easy to reach for drivers from various parts of Brooklyn and beyond.

For New Yorkers utilizing public transportation, the 50th Street entrance is also within reasonable reach. Several MTA bus lines operate in the Sunset Park area, with stops that are a manageable walk from the park. While subway stations might require a slightly longer walk, the D, N, and R lines serve the Sunset Park neighborhood, providing connections to other parts of Brooklyn and Manhattan. The park is also a pleasant destination for cyclists, as it connects to and is part of the larger Manhattan Waterfront Greenway, making it an ideal spot for a bike ride with scenic views.
